John Jeffcoat is an American film director. He is best known for his film Outsourced starring Josh Hamilton and Ayesha Dharker. The film was adapted as a television series, and ran for one season before being cancelled.
John Jeffcoat graduated from Denison University in 1994, and in addition to directing has worked as a writer, producer, cinematographer and editor.[1] He lives in Seattle with his wife and their 2 children.
